Somewhat, are they class B tags?
 
No they are class A i believe. They are part of the limited draw Sept rifle tags. Does that mean i can only pick up 1?

Sent from my SM-G930P using Tapatalk

With “A” each person can only buy one. If they were class “B” you would be able to pick up two class “B” or a class “A” and class “B”.

So from my understanding is that for the time being the forest is completely closed to all activities. They will likely open it up to some activity when they get some rain and temps cool off some. If they downgrade from complete closure of forests to just fire bans then you will still be able to hunt most likely but target shooting would still closed off. You can easily call the forest station and talk to a range for clarification and seasonal outlooks of closures.
